1. Choose the right location - determine the best location on the ceiling that will properly display the image on your screen or wall.

2. Gather the necessary equipment - you will need a projector mount, screws, ladder, drill, and screwdriver.

3. Mount the bracket - attach the bracket you purchased on the ceiling using the drill and screws. Make sure to find the right spot before drilling so you do not need to redo the whole process.

4. Align the projector - once the bracket is installed, attach the projector mount onto the bracket. Adjust the alignment of the projector to make sure it is centered exactly where you want it.

5. Tighten the screws - secure the screws tightly so that the projector will not fall off from its place.

6. Connect the device - connect the projector to the device that will be used as a source of the picture. This could be your computer, laptop, or DVD player.

7. Test the projector - turn on the projector and make sure the image is projected correctly on the screen or wall. If its not, adjust the location of the projector until the desired image is achieved.

How to Properly Install a Projector on the Ceiling

Projectors have become an increasingly popular device for entertainment purposes, as well as for business and educational presentations. However, setting up a projector can be a daunting task, particularly when you are installing it on the ceiling. In this article, we will give you a step-by-step guide on how to properly install a projector on the ceiling.

1. Choosing the Right Projector

Before you can install a projector on the ceiling, you need to choose the right projector for your needs. It is important to select a projector that has the appropriate lumens for the size of the screen, as well as one that has placement flexibility.

2. Preparing the Ceiling Mount

Once you have selected the right projector, you need to prepare the ceiling mount. It is important to choose a sturdy mount that can support the weight of the projector. The mount should also be adjustable so that you can position the projector at the right height and angle.

3. Preparing the Room

Before you start the installation process, you need to prepare the room. Clear the space and make sure that there are no obstructions that could interfere with the projector’s beam.

4. Installing the Mount

Now its time to install the mount. Begin by marking the spot where you want the mount to be installed. Then drill holes at the marked spots and insert appropriate screws to secure the mount to the ceiling. Once the mount is secured, adjust the height and angle of the mount to your liking.

5. Mounting the Projector

Once the mount is in place, it’s time to mount the projector. Most projectors come with mounting brackets, or you can purchase a universal bracket. The projector is mounted to the bracket and then secured to the mount. Be sure to adjust the projector’s focus and alignment before finally tightening the screws.

6. Connecting the Wires

Finally, connect all the necessary wires to the projector, including the power cord, HDMI, VGA, and audio cables. Then test the projector to ensure that everything is working correctly.

How to Install a Projector on the Ceiling: A Comprehensive Guide

If youre looking to enhance your home entertainment system, installing a projector on the ceiling might be just what you need. Ceiling installation ensures that the projector isnt obstructed by furniture or other items, providing an optimal viewing experience. However, the installation process can be tricky, especially if youre not familiar with the technology. In this guide, well take you through the process step by step.

Step 1: Choose the Right Location

The first step in installing a ceiling-mounted projector is to choose a suitable location. It should be an area that provides enough space for the projector and screen to be mounted, and the walls need to be strong enough to support the weight of the hardware. You should also consider the distance between the projector and the screen, as well as the angle at which the projector needs to be mounted.

Step 2: Gather the Equipment

Once youve identified the suitable location, you need to gather all the necessary equipment. This includes a ceiling mount kit, a projector, and the necessary cables to connect the projector to your sound system or computer. Youll also need tools such as a drill, screwdriver, and ladder to install the equipment.

Step 3: Install the Ceiling Mount

The next step is to install the ceiling mount. Make sure that you follow the manufacturers instructions carefully. The mount will typically consist of a base plate, a pole, and a projector bracket. Youll need to drill holes in the ceiling to secure the base plate and pole, and then attach the projector bracket to the pole.

Step 4: Attach the Projector

Once the ceiling mount is securely in place, you can attach the projector to the bracket. Make sure that you follow the instructions for your specific projector model. Youll need to align the projector with the screen and adjust the angle of the mount to ensure that the display is positioned correctly.

Step 5: Connect the Cables

The final step in the installation process is to connect the necessary cables. This will typically include power cables, HDMI cables, and audio cables. Make sure that you test the system to ensure that everything is working correctly.

Can You See Other Astral Projectors?

Astral projection, also known as out-of-body experience is a phenomenon where an individuals consciousness leaves the physical body and travels to the astral plane. Many people who have experienced astral projection often wonder whether it is likely to encounter other astral projectors during their astral journey.

The answer to this question is not straightforward. Some people claim to have experienced meeting other astral projectors during their travels, while others maintain that it is impossible to see anyone else while out of their physical bodies.

The reason for this discrepancy in reports could be due to the differing levels of consciousness that individuals experience during astral projection. According to some theories, the astral plane is a place where people go after death, and it is inhabited by a variety of beings, including other astral projectors.

It is also suggested that some projectors may have conscious control over their astral bodies and can tune in to the vibrations of other projectors. This vibrational energy is believed to act as a type of ‘calling card’ that attracts other astral projectors to one another.

However, while some people claim to have met other astral projectors, it is important to note that there is no scientific evidence to support such claims. Consequently, the existence of other astral projectors remains a matter of personal belief, rather than scientific fact.

How to Install a Projector on the Ceiling: A Comprehensive Guide

Projectors have become a popular tool for classrooms, businesses, and even home entertainment systems. Installing a projector on the ceiling can provide large-screen viewing without the need for a bulky TV. However, many people may be intimidated by the idea of installing a projector on the ceiling. In this article, we’ll provide a comprehensive guide on how to install a projector on the ceiling, including the necessary tools, materials, and steps.

Tools and Materials

Before you start the installation process, you’ll need a few tools and materials. These items will make the installation smoother, quicker, and more efficient. Here’s what you’ll need:

- Projector mounting bracket
- Ceiling mount
- Power drill
- Tape measure
- Screwdriver
- Screws and bolts
- Stud finder

Steps to Install a Projector on the Ceiling

Now that you have everything you need, you can start the installation process. Follow these steps to install a projector on the ceiling:

Step 1: Choose the right location for your projector. You’ll want to choose a location that is in the center of the room and has a clear, unobstructed view of the screen.

Step 2: Locate the ceiling joists. Use a stud finder to locate the ceiling joists in the area where you plan to install the projector. You’ll need to attach the mount to the joists to ensure stability.

Step 3: Attach the ceiling mount. Use the power drill and screws to attach the ceiling mount to the joists. Make sure the mount is securely attached before proceeding.

Step 4: Attach the projector mounting bracket. Use the screwdriver and screws to attach the mounting bracket to the bottom of the projector. This will allow the projector to attach to the mount on the ceiling.

Step 5: Test the mount. Before you attach the projector to the mount, make sure the mount is secure and can hold the weight of the projector.

Step 6: Attach the projector to the mount. Gently lift the projector and attach it to the mounting bracket on the ceiling mount.

Step 7: Adjust the projector. Once the projector is attached to the mount, you’ll need to adjust it to project the image onto the screen. Use the manual focus and zoom controls to adjust the image size and clarity.
